일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| |||||
3 | 4 | 5 | 6 | 7 | 8 | 9 |
10 | 11 | 12 | 13 | 14 | 15 | 16 |
17 | 18 | 19 | 20 | 21 | 22 | 23 |
24 | 25 | 26 | 27 | 28 | 29 | 30 |
- Uber
- install
- 빅데이터
- 설치
- mapping
- CARTO
- 머신러닝
- QGIS
- AI
- Web GIS
- Big data
- map
- 웹지도
- Kepler.gl
- 지도
- Web Mapping
- 데이터 시각화
- 우버
- plugin
- machine learning
- data visualization
- 인스톨
- 인공지능
- GIS
- 데이터 분석
- Spatial Data Analysis
- 공간데이터 분석
- Data Analysis
- 플러그인
- Mapbox
- Today
- Total
GIS & Spatial Analysis in KOREA
Installing Python 본문
[PyQGIS]
#GIS# QGIS #Python #Anaconda #PyQGIS #Map #지도
[ Installing Python ]
대부분의 사람들은 일반적으로 파이선 홈페이지에서 파이썬 프로그램을 다운받아 설치해 사용한다. 하지만 여기서는 일반적인 방식이 아닌 대용량의 데이터 처리, 예측 분석 등을 위한 Python 및 R의 오픈 소스 배포판인 Anaconda를 이용해 설치해보고자 한다. Anaconda를 이용하면 패키지 관리를 단순화 할 수 있으며 파이썬에 새로운 도구를 설치하기가 쉬운 장점이 있다.
- Install Python on Windows
Anaconda3 version 4.2.0 (2016.11.19) 을 Window 7 & 10에서 설치한 결과를 토대로 작성되었다.
Download Anaconda installer (64 bit) for Window
① 다운로드 받은 Anaconda 설치파일을 더블 클릭해 파일 설치를 시작한다.
② Setup 화면이 나타나면 ‘Next’를 클릭해 설치를 진행한다.
③ 라이선스 동의(License Agreement)가 필요하다.
④ 인스톨 타입을 설정해야 한다. (Just Me 선택 추천)
⑤ 인스톨 설치 경로를 설정해야 한다. (일반적으로 기본 설정 값으로 진행)
⑥ 인스톨 고급 옵션들 선택해야 한다. (기본 설정 값으로 진행)
⑦ 인스톨 중
⑧ 인스톨 완료
⑨ 창닫기
Anaconda 설치 확인을 테스트하기 위해 ‘윈도우’ > ‘Window 시스템’ > ‘명령 프롬프트’ 창을 불러온다. 창에 ‘conda --version’ 이라고 작성 뒤 결과값을 확인한다. 결과 값이 ‘conda 4.2.9’ 라고 나타나면 작동이 제대로 되고 있는 중이다.
- conda Command를 이용한 패키지 설치 방법
새로운 패키지를 설치하고자 한다면 명령 프롬프트 창에서 아래와 같이 명령어를 작성하면 된다. (ex. Test 패키지 설치)
conda install test
하지만 test라는 패키지가 존재하지 않기 때문에 의미가 가장 유사한 ‘gtest, pytest, webtest’를 물어보고 있으며, 3개 패키지 중 찾는게 없다면 anaconda.org에서 찾아보라고 나타난다.
- 다른 방식을 이용한 패키지 설치 방법
conda install 명령을 사용하여 패키지를 설치할 수 없는 경우 프로그래머들이 자체적으로 유지 관리하는 다른 conda 배포 채널을 활용하여 대체 패키지를 설치할 수 있다. 배포 채널을 찾는 방법은 구글링 하는 것이 가장 빠르고 정확하다.
예를 들어 Shapely라는 패키지를 설치해보면, 구글에서 conda install shapely라고 검색한 뒤
Anaconda Cloud에서 배포하는 Shapely 패키지 링크를 클릭한다.
conda install 에 설명된 방식 ‘conda install -c scitools/label/archive shapely’ 으로 명령 프롬프트 창을 통해 Shapely 패키지를 설치한다.
- 끝 -
'PyQGIS' 카테고리의 다른 글
Anaconda Navigator로 TensorFlow 설치하기 (0) | 2018.07.26 |
---|---|
Python Anaconda 기본 연습(2) - Spyder (0) | 2018.07.20 |
Python Anaconda 기본 연습(1) - Anaconda Prompt, Jupyter Notebook (0) | 2018.07.19 |
Vocabulary - 기본용어 (0) | 2018.06.19 |